Introduction
You can request a review of a fine (overdue fine, penalty or reminder notice) if:
- you believe a mistake has been made, or
- there were special circumstances that led to the offence.
The review may lead to the fine continuing to stand, you being let off with a caution or the fine being cancelled.
What you need
- proof of your identity, such as your address, date of birth or driver licence number
- your fine notice number
- the date of the offence
- any supporting evidence.

When your request is received, a hold will be put on the fine. You'll be notified once a final decision is made.
More information
- Once you've submitted your request, you can return to the portal to track its progress.
- If the review is unsuccessful, you can apply to go to court for a fine.
- You can't request a review and apply to go to court at the same time, as this will cancel the review. Your matter will then only be heard in court.
